Date: Sat, 21 Jul 2012 17:53:57 -0700 From: tip-bot for Joe Millenbach <jmillenbach@...il.com> To: linux-tip-commits@...r.kernel.org Cc: linux-kernel@...r.kernel.org, hpa@...or.com, mingo@...nel.org, caushik1@...il.com, jmillenbach@...il.com, josh@...htriplett.org, tglx@...utronix.de Subject: [tip:x86/boot] x86, boot: Removed quiet flag and switched quiet output to debug flag Commit-ID: 9f4e4392cbf72d731a489a3217fe810820b8ba96 Gitweb: http://git.kernel.org/tip/9f4e4392cbf72d731a489a3217fe810820b8ba96 Author: Joe Millenbach <jmillenbach@...il.com> AuthorDate: Thu, 19 Jul 2012 18:04:36 -0700 Committer: H. Peter Anvin <hpa@...or.com> CommitDate: Sat, 21 Jul 2012 11:07:15 -0700 x86, boot: Removed quiet flag and switched quiet output to debug flag There are only 3 uses of the quiet flag and they all protect output that is only useful for debugging the stub, therefore we switched to using the debug flag for all extra output.
